Re: Is Your State’s Water Board Still Functional? by Nazgul: 4:48pm On Jul 17, 2022
Lagos used to have an effective water cooperation, and they were very active until Ambode's tenure when he tried to convert it to prepaid water. A lot of people lost interest and dug boreholes. That was how Lagos State water cooperation died a natural death.

For the east...in Ebonyi state 2017 to be prescise, Dave Umahi tried something like this, the only problem was that it didn't last. I still remember this cos I was in Abakaliki that period and almost every road you pass you'd see bursted pipes and the water leaking into the gutter. After some months everything stopped running.

Aside Ebonyi state I don't think any Eastern state has attempted such again.

Re: Is Your State’s Water Board Still Functional? by Nobody: 4:56pm On Jul 17, 2022
Nazgul:
Lagos used to have an effective water cooperation, and they were very active until Ambode's tenure when he tried to convert it to prepaid water. A lot of people lost interest and dug boreholes. That was how Lagos State water cooperation died a natural death.

Lagos ke? Everyone uses borehole here. Lagos water corporation died in the 90's, if not earlier. I remember we had a tap that never worked in our house in the late 90's/very early 2000's. The few times it did, water trickled out slowly. I later discovered it was "omi ijoba" (government water) but that didn't matter because it packed up soon after and never gave us water anymore.

Water was never an issue for us growing up because we had wells and pumping machines to pump water from the wells. I've lived in Lagos all my life except during uni and NYSC.
